How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Renaissance at Bluerock?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Renaissance at Bluerock 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,916 | $1,417 | $2,270 |
Renaissance at Bluerock 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,151 | $1,695 | $2,675 |
Renaissance at Bluerock 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,215 | $750 | $3,600 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Renaissance at Bluerock Apartments with Washer/Dryer
How much is the average rent for Renaissance at Bluerock Apartments with Washer/Dryer?
The average rent for a Apartment in Renaissance at Bluerock with Washer/Dryer is $2,213.
What is the largest Renaissance at Bluerock Apartment for rent with Washer/Dryer?
Today's Apartment with Washer/Dryer and the most square footage in Renaissance at Bluerock is a 1,030 square feet unit starting from $1,633 at Twin Creeks.
What is the average size for Renaissance at Bluerock Apartments for rent with Washer/Dryer?
The average size for a rental with Washer/Dryer in Renaissance at Bluerock is currently at 689 sq ft.
